Mark G. Perlroth
About
Mark G. Perlroth has authored 38 papers that have received a total of 3.3k indexed citations.
This includes 18 papers in Surgery, 12 papers in Molecular Biology and 7 papers in Epidemiology. The topics of these papers are Transplantation: Methods and Outcomes (14 papers), Porphyrin Metabolism and Disorders (10 papers) and Heme Oxygenase-1 and Carbon Monoxide (8 papers). Mark G. Perlroth is often cited by papers focused on Transplantation: Methods and Outcomes (14 papers), Porphyrin Metabolism and Disorders (10 papers) and Heme Oxygenase-1 and Carbon Monoxide (8 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in United States, The Netherlands and Malaysia. Mark G. Perlroth's co-authors include Donald P. Tschudy, Harvey S. Marver, Annie Collins, Sharon A. Hunt and Bryan D. Myers and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, New England Journal of Medicine and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
